Seattle doesn’t have Skid Row or Miami’s Garden District. Still, Little Saigon stands as the city’s frontline in the drug crisis—Seattle's Little Saigon could become the spark forcing a political reckoning, one that might even reshape Seattle and Washington’s future. Once a busy warehouse district, this corner of Seattle became a family neighborhood thanks to support from a local Vietnamese Catholic church. Now, it’s a frontline in the 2025 mayoral race, with candidates scrambling to fix what feels broken.
